<strong>The</strong> oldest existing animated<br />
feature, this enchanting film<br />
explores the exotic tales of <strong>The</strong><br />
Arabian Nights to display the<br />
transformative possibilities of<br />
Reiniger’s delicate hand-cut<br />
silhouette animation. Presented<br />
in co-operation with the Goethe-<br />
Institut NZ, this free screening is<br />
open to non-members. Donations<br />
welcome.<br />
